Sacred Games Star Nawazuddin Siddiqui Confirms Not To Do OTT Show, Here’s Why

Nawazuddin Siddiqui made his breakout debut on OTT with the Netflix series Sacred Games, which released in 2018 followed by Season 2 in 2020. Subsequently, Nawazuddin acted in several well-received films which were released directly on the digital medium, namely Raat Akeli Hai, Ghoomketu and Gambhir Purush.

For some time now, Nawazuddin has been openly expressing his displeasure over how the content on OTT series by series is getting thinner. Now, in a big revelation, the actor has claimed that he will no longer do the series for the web.

He told Bollywood Hungama, “The platform has become a dumping ground for redundant shows. We either have shows that are not worth watching. Or sequels to shows that have nothing more to say. When I did Sacred Games for Netflix, there was excitement and challenge in the digital medium. New talent was being given a chance, now the freshness is gone. It has become a dhanda (racket) for big production houses and actors who are now so called stars on OTT platforms. Major filmmakers in Bollywood have struck lucrative deals with all the big players in the OTT sector. Manufacturers get huge amounts for creating unlimited content. The quantity has killed the quality.”

He confirmed that he will no longer sign up for OTT shows and said, “How can I be in them when I can’t bear to watch them?”

Meanwhile, among many other projects, Nawaz is set to star in Tiku and Sheru, which is backed by Kangana Ranaut’s production house Manikarnika Films and will release directly on digital. It is being told as a dark comedy.
